New Delhi: The CBSE has issued a circular ahead of the session's board practical exams 2023-24, internal assessments, and project assessments, scheduled to commence on January 1, 2024. The schools are instructed to make timely arrangements, including lab preparation, stocking, and the timely identification of internal examiners.

The Board has directed schools to publish the List of Candidates (LOC) for practical examinations, ensuring accurate categorization of students. Schools must verify that the online system accurately reflects subjects and student categories (regular /compartment /improvement). When awarding marks for CBSE practical exams, schools must strictly follow entering marks based on the correct maximum marks, as specified in the circular detailing the marks' bifurcation.

Exam-going students are urged to verify the accuracy of their listed subjects in the school-submitted candidate list for CBSE Class 10, 12 Practical Exams 2024 Scheduled from January 1. Students and parents should familiarize themselves with the syllabus and practical exam subjects. Students must adhere to the scheduled practical exam dates, as the Board does not offer a second chance for practical exam appearances.

Further, the Board has instructed Regional Offices to oversee timely completion and uploading of marks for practical exams in all schools as per the notified schedule. Regional Offices must appoint external examiners before the practical exams in relevant classes and subjects.

Moreover, the Regional Offices must ensure the timely delivery of Practical Answer Books to schools before the start of practical examinations.
